A hybrid DVB-T PCI card from LifeView.

Not supported out of the box.

Note: It is easy to confuse with the other Hybrid cards (LR-306/9) that are available from the same manufacturer

Overview/Features

  • Analog TV
  • Digital (DVB-T) TV
  • S-Video/CVBS Input
  • VBI (Teletext)
  • Digital audio input (via alsa or oss module)
  • Low profile form factor
  • Hardware MPEG2/MPEG4 encoder

Card connectors:

  • TV Antenna
  • Multi-purpose input connector (much like the one supplied with Hauppauges PVR-350)
  • Audio input: four-pin plug-in (white) connector for CD Player, will mix audio with TV board's (internal)
  • Audio output: four-pin plug-in (black) connector (internal)

Components Used

  • Philips TDA8290 (TDA8275ac1) (tuner)
  • Philips TDA10046A [1] Analog / DVB-T demodulator
  • Philips SAA7131 (A/V decoder)
  • Altera epm3032a (eeprom)
  • Wischip GO7007SB (chip for encoding to MPEG2/4)

Identification

Output from lspci -vn:

01:00.0 Multimedia controller [0480]: Philips Semiconductors SAA7133/SAA7135 Video Broadcast Decoder [1131:7133] (rev d1)
 Subsystem: Animation Technologies Inc. Unknown device [5168:0320]
